Paolo Biraschi

Financial Stability Expert at Single Resolution Board

Paolo Biraschi is a seasoned financial stability expert currently serving at the Single Resolution Board since January 2018, where responsibilities include developing EU-level risk monitoring activities, conducting economic analyses of banking sectors in Euro Area Member States, and providing policy notes for EU and international discussions. Prior to this role, Paolo worked as an economist at the European Commission from February 2011 to January 2018, focusing on the surveillance and monitoring of Member States' economies and contributing to economic forecasts. Earlier experience includes serving as an economist at the Ministry of Economy and Finance and the European Central Bank. Educational background includes a Master of Arts in European Economics from the College of Europe and a Master's degree in International Economics from the University of Rome Tor Vergata.

Single Resolution Board

The Single Resolution Board (SRB) is the resolution authority within the European Banking Union and is a key element of the newly created Banking Union and its Single Resolution Mechanism (SRM). It works in close cooperation in particular with the national resolution authorities of participating Member States, the European Commission and the European Central Bank. Its mission is to ensure an orderly resolution of failing banks with minimum impact on the real economy and public finances of the participating Member States and beyond. https://srb.europa.eu/
